Forecast of Solar and Geomagnetic Activity
08 September - 04 October 2025

Solar activity is expected to be mostly low, with a chance for
moderate (R1-R2/Minor-Moderate), over the outlook period due to
multiple complex regions both on the visible disk and expected to
return from the Sun's farside.

No proton events are expected at geosynchronous orbit.

The greater than 2 MeV electron flux at geosynchronous orbit is
expected to reach high levels over 08-11 Sep and 20-21 Sep due to
multiple, recurrent CH HSSs. The remainder of the outlook period is
expected to be at normal to moderate levels.

Geomagnetic field activity is expected to range from quiet to G1
(Minor) geomagnetic storm levels. G1 conditions are likely on 15
Sep; active conditions are likely on 08 Sep, 14 Sep, 16 Sep, 28-29
Sep, and 03-04 Oct; unsettled conditions are likely on 09-10 Sep,
17-19 Sep, and 30 Sep. All increases in geomagnetic activity are in
anticipated of multiple, recurrent CH HSSs. The remainder of the
outlook period is likely to be mostly quiet.
